From salmon sushi to French toast to suckling pig, a nutritionist’s favourite Hong Kong restaurants

  • Canadian-certified doctor of natural medicine Candice Chan is an alternative health care professional whose eclectic taste mixes the good with the naughty
  • She reveals her favourite healthy lunch spot, places for a quick dinner, comfort food and fancy dining, and the place she’ll use any excuse to visit
